Thunderstorms With Lightning, Gusty Winds Likely In Odisha: IMD

Bhubaneswar: The India Meteorological Department (IMD) has forecast thunderstorms accompanied by lightning and gusty surface winds across several parts of Odisha, issuing orange and yellow weather warnings for multiple districts till April 25, 2026.

According to the IMD’s midday weather bulletin issued on Monday, thunderstorms with lightning and wind speeds reaching up to 50–60 kmph are very likely to occur at isolated places over Mayurbhanj and Keonjhar districts during the afternoon and evening hours. An orange warning has been issued for these two districts due to the likelihood of severe weather conditions.

A yellow warning has been issued for several other districts, including Balasore, Bhadrak, Jajpur, Kendrapara, Cuttack, Jagatsinghpur, Puri, Khordha, Nayagarh, Ganjam, Gajapati, Rayagada, Malkangiri, Angul, Dhenkanal, Kalahandi, Kandhamal, Koraput and Nabarangpur. These areas are likely to experience thunderstorms with lightning and gusty winds ranging between 40–50 kmph at isolated places during the same period.

The weather department further said that thunderstorms with lightning and wind speeds of 30–40 kmph are also likely at isolated places over Sonepur, Boudh, Nuapada, Balangir, Sambalpur and Deogarh districts.

In addition, warm night conditions are expected to persist at isolated places in Sundergarh, Balangir and Sambalpur districts. Hot and humid conditions are also likely in several coastal and adjoining districts, including Balasore, Bhadrak, Jajpur, Kendrapara, Cuttack, Jagatsinghpur, Puri, Khurda, Nayagarh, Ganjam and Gajapati, between April 21 and April 25.

The IMD has advised people to remain alert, particularly during the afternoon and evening hours when thunderstorm activity is most likely, and to take necessary precautions to avoid exposure to lightning and strong winds.
